I have been disappointed by this work. This happens, not everyone likes everything you can say and I should move on but my problem is: it is not the shows fault.

I got set up to get disappointed by misinformation provided by MAL.

I feel, I am part of the target audience for this anime. I crave for political aspects, love the police setting still I can live without action and am open for experimentations.
Yet my expectations have been distorted so much by the information provided that I am literary pissed off enough to write this ranting thread here.

1. The first Genre should be defining for show. So you could expect some Police related story that is unspecific enough for not getting any other Tag (like Action, Mystery, Adventure) in front as primary genre. The problem is mostly there is no story at all. The majority of the watching time is used for world building (introduction of the districts) and the daily life of an officer and his food addicted sister.
There is nothing wrong with the slow progression of a story but here the majority of viewing time contributes nothing or very little to the story(if not totally irrelevant to it) , which only really emerges in the last third.

There is a name for this and it is called Slice of life. A slice of life spiced up with a story at the end. OR a wanna-be “police” story that looses itself in slice of life. Providing this information could adjust the expectation and save a lot frustration for many viewers.
That the quality of this major portion is suboptimal executed, is the shows issue. There is no need to hide what this anime is.

It's Seinen because the manga it's adapting is from a Seinen magazine. Thats it.

It's not that deep.
